I normally use two gmail addresses, one for normal regular use and one for more formal correspondences. i forward all the mail from the formal email to the casual email. it's great that gmail lets me send as the formal from the casual address but i just noticed today that when replying it puts a "casual@gmail.com on behalf of formal@gmail.com" in the email. is there any way to get rid of that other than actually replying from the formal email address?
 
no. some clients will just show that because of how gmail adds it in the headers. fastmail.fm does it so it's transparent.
